python source code obfuscator. only obscures strings and integers

- >> Installation
$ git clone https://github.com/zevtyardt/no-strint $ cd no-strint $ python2 setup.py install or pip install . $ strint -h
# via pip, 1.4.5 old version $ pip2 install strint

- >> Basic usage
$ strint <str> or <int> $ strint –obf <filename> $ strint –help
- >> Help
- usage: strint [-h] [(–stdout|–exec)] (str|int) […]
[–infile <file> (–obf|–only-strint)] [–outfile <file>] [–with-space] or/and [–eval or (–debug|–verbose)]
simple str & int obfuscator (c) zvtyrdt.id
- positional arguments:
STR | INT strings or integers
- optional arguments:
- -h, --help
show this help message and exit
- -v, --version
show program’s version number and exit
- --infile FILE
specify the file name to process
- --outfile FILE
save the results as a file
- --with-space
generate output strings with spaces
- --obf
same as –rand-if, –remove-blanks, –ignore-comments, –indent and –only-strint * default indentation is 1…
- --only-strint
just obfuscate strings and integers
- --encode
convert string to integer before obfuscate
- --stdout
add print function to output (string only)
- --exec
make the output an executable script
- additional:
if the –only-string option is called
- --rand-if
add a random if statement to the source code
- --indent INDENT
Indentation to use
- --remove-blanks
remove blank lines, instead of obfuscate
- --ignore-comments
remove first block of comments as well
- verbosity / simulation:
- --eval
try running output (experimental)
- --verbose
verbose (debug)
- --debug
enable debug mode
